The Red Rooster Will Chase Chicken With Champagne

The Red Rooster, that mirror of what Harlem offers as a whole, will on Monday offer its customers chicken and champagne.

The pairing is a tribute to Chitlins' & Champagne Tuesdays, the weekly gatherings that took place at the Red Rooster's namesake, the legendary speakeasy that served as a watering hole for the likes of Nat King Cole and James Baldwin. In place of the original's plates of chitterlings and cornbread, the restaurant will serve Paul Goerg champagne, champagne cocktails, and tasting-sized plates of deviled eggs, curried chitlins, and chicken and waffle bites.
